Electric power control system

1. An electric power control system comprising:

  • an electrical equipment configured to be supplied with electric power from one of an electric power supply system and a secondary battery;

    an electric power supplying part including the electric power supply system and the secondary battery;

    a plurality of electric devices that receive electric power from the electric power supplying part, the electrical equipment serving as one of the electric devices;

    an environment sensor that detects physical amounts representing a condition of an environment of the electric power control system and outputs detection data; and

    an electric power control device that controls electric power supplied to the electric devices,wherein the electrical equipment includesa switch circuit that switches a power supply source for supplying electric power to the electrical equipment between the electric power supply system and the secondary battery; and

    a module includinga controller to control the switch circuit to selectively connect the electrical equipment to one of the electric power supply system and the secondary battery according to a control signal supplied from an external device; and

    an electric power sensor that detects electric power and outputs detection data,wherein the electric power control device includes a computer that executes a program to perform an electric power controlling process including;

    collecting the detection data from the electric power sensor and the environment sensor and storing the collected detection data in a detection data storing part;

    storing control condition data in an electric power condition data storing part, the control condition data including information regarding a contract amount of electric power previously set and information regarding an accumulated amount of power consumption;

    storing control device data in a control target device data storing part, the control device data including device identification information for identifying each of the electric devices and priority order identification information for identifying a priority order given to each of the electric devices;

    acquiring a first result from determining which one of the electric power control system and the secondary battery is to supply electric power to the electric devices on an individual device basis based on information including the detection data, the control condition data and the control device data, and also acquiring a second result from determining an amount of electric power to be supplied to the electric devices on an individual device basis or determining whether to stop supplying electric power to the electric devices on an individual device basis; and

    sending an instruction to the module to control the switch circuit in accordance with the first result and the second result, andwherein the control condition data stored in the electric power condition data storing part includes a total amount of power consumption determined by a user, information regarding a battery remaining amount value, information regarding a planned power outage, information regarding a demand response, and information regarding an interruption of electric power supply from the electric power supply system.
